The Währing Water Tower, nestled within Anton-Baumann-Park in Vienna's 18th district, is a historic monument dating back to the 1830s. Once part of the Kaiser-Ferdinands-Wasserleitung, it supplied filtered Danube water to the city. Though no longer in operation, the tower stands as a reminder of Vienna's early water supply system and is slated for renovation.

Public Transport
Anton-Baumann-Park is accessible via Vienna's public transport system. Take the U6 subway line to the Michelbeuern-AKH station. From there, it's a short walk to the park. A single ticket costs €2.40.
Walking
From the AKH (General Hospital), Anton-Baumann-Park is a short walk. Follow the signs towards the park. The Währing Water Tower is located within the park.
Taxi
Taxis are readily available throughout Vienna. A taxi ride from the city center to Anton-Baumann-Park will cost approximately €12-€15 and take around 15 minutes. Taxi fares start at €5.00, with each KM priced at €1.4.
